Executive Summary
Onsite Marketing, Inside Impact
Onsite marketing enables brands to respond to visitor behavior in real time, while users are still actively browsing. Instead of relying on static pages, it transforms each session into a guided journey shaped by intent signals and timing. This ebook explains how real-time triggers, behavioral data, and personalization come together to create meaningful conversion moments. It highlights that timing is critical, since delayed responses often lead to lost engagement and missed revenue opportunities. By identifying key behavioral signals such as product views, inactivity, and exit intent, brands can deliver more relevant and contextual experiences. The content also outlines how structured onsite strategies, including sequencing and continuous optimization, improve conversion efficiency over time. When executed correctly, onsite marketing increases engagement, drives more conversions, and maximizes the value of every single visit.
